    In this episode, we are joined by Ed Ulmer, CEO of Barefoot, for a conversation about trust accounting, vacation rental technology, and what operators need from their systems as their businesses become more complex. 
    Ed shares how his background in tourism, destination marketing, real estate, and software all shaped the way he looks at vacation rental management today. For him, the industry has always come back to one core idea: trust. 
    The conversation takes a deep dive into why trust accounting should not be treated as a back-office function. When vacation rental companies manage properties on behalf of owners, they are also managing funds, contracts, obligations, and expectations. As companies grow, that complexity only increases.

    In this second episode of First of the Month Wrangle, presented by Lasoh, Alex & Annie are joined again by Orlie Benjamin, Founder and CEO of Lasoh, to continue the conversation around vacation rental marketing and what it takes to make it more effective, more personal, and more guest-centered.
    This time, the conversation focuses on a simple but important question: can we stop marketing properties and start marketing to people?
    For many vacation rental operators, marketing often defaults to the property itself. A home needs bookings, a calendar has gaps, or a listing needs more visibility, so the message becomes centered around the unit. While property marketing still has a place, Orlie explains why stronger results often come from understanding the guest first.
    That means looking beyond the booking and thinking about who the guest is, why they are traveling, what they care about, and how operators can use that information to create more relevant communication.
    The conversation also explores why guest data is only valuable when operators can actually use it. Orlie breaks down how Lasoh is building a guest marketing system that helps operators collect, organize, and activate guest data through AI-supported campaigns, smarter segmentation, and more personalized messaging.
    Instead of expecting teams to manually sort through data, build every campaign from scratch, and figure out what message should go to which guest, Lasoh is working to make that process more accessible. The goal is to help operators create more meaningful marketing, drive repeat bookings, and grow revenue without adding more pressure to already busy teams.

    In this episode, we are joined by James Smith, CEO of InvitedHome, for a conversation about focused growth, luxury vacation rental operations, and what it takes to build a more sustainable business in high-end destinations.
    James shares how InvitedHome evolved from a broader multi-market vacation rental company into a luxury brand focused on ski markets. After operating across different types of destinations, the company made the decision to narrow its focus and go deeper in the markets where it could build stronger operations, deeper owner relationships, and more consistent guest experiences.
    That shift became one of the central themes of the conversation: bigger is not always better. James explains why going deeper in the right markets can be stronger than expanding everywhere at once, and why sustainable growth requires the right homes, the right owners, strong teams, and the operational discipline to support the experience being promised.

    In this episode, we are joined by Paul Wohlford and Amanda Szubert of Call Center Solutions to talk about staffing, guest services, AI, and the growing need for reliable support in vacation rental operations.
    Paul and Amanda share how Call Center Solutions grew out of a real hospitality staffing challenge and how their nearshore team in Montego Bay, Jamaica now supports vacation rental and hotel companies with reservations, outbound calls, after-hours support, back-office work, and more.
    The conversation also explores why human connection still plays such an important role in hospitality, even as AI becomes a bigger part of guest communication. Paul and Amanda break down how operators can use technology to support their teams while still creating the kind of guest experience that builds trust, drives bookings, and keeps people coming back.
